Pertaining to Steve's = data and=20 analysis and Tracy's comments about Mode 6 of = the=20 EC.

 

I went back and read = up on the=20 Ec2 modes and found this statement which I had apparently not paid=20 sufficient attention to, but in light of Steve's data and findings, = thought=20 it might be pertinent to the discussions.  From the EC2 = instruction=20 Manual:

 

01-07-06=20 update.

Because the = rotary has=20 two injectors per rotor and they are staged (see Mode 7 for details = on=20 staging), it is possible that the mixture

might be=20 miss-matched differently when staged or not=20 staged. You may have to match the = EGTs once=20 when the engine is staged

(low power) = and again=20 when not staged (high power).

So it appears that the = EC2 has=20 had the capability to adjust the different in flow rates across the = staging=20 event since at least 2006.  = But,=20 perhaps like many others, I was not certain  what conditions = would=20 signify this needed adjusting (until Steve's data and analysis) =  and therefore never attempted any adjustment (my dumb!) =  - my=20 philosophy being if it is working well and you don't have a clue as = to=20 what/why you are adjusting something - then DON'T!=20 {:>)

The only "problem" = (actually=20 more of an irritant than a problem)  I have ever encountered = using the=20 EC2 was the staging "bog" I would encounter while operating on the = ground=20 which I finally eliminated.  What I did was to enrich the = fuel MAP=20 in the 3-4 bins in the High MAP region that the engine point jumped = to after=20 staging.   This did solve my staging bob - but, after = reading the=20 EC2 instructions again, I can see that if I probably should have = used Mode 6=20 to accomplish this as my adjustment was just for 3-4 bins and not = all=20 bins.

Once again Tracy has = addressed the=20 need in the  Ec2/3 - but, I just failed to understand the = function (and=20 conditions) it might have addressed.  Now that Steve has = clearly shown=20 there is a high probability that adjusting the staging flow rate = will result=20 in more accurate fuel totalizer values and other fuel  factors, = I can=20 now see a reason to use mode 6.
